Quick Answer: Is SDLC a project management methodology?

The systems development life cycle (SDLC) is a conceptual model used in project management that describes the stages involved in an information system development project, from an initial feasibility study through maintenance of the completed application. SDLC can apply to technical and non-technical systems.

What is the difference between SDLC and project life cycle?

The SDLC focuses on the software engineering phases, processes, tools and techniques for building and/or implementing the IT solution. The term project lifecycle models how a project is planned, controlled, and monitored from its inception to its completion.

What are the 5 stages of SDLC?

There are mainly five stages in the SDLC:

  • Requirement Analysis. The requirements of the software are determined at this stage. …
  • Design. Here, the software and system design is developed according to the instructions provided in the ‘Requirement Specification’ document. …
  • Implementation & Coding. …
  • Testing. …
  • Maintenance.

What is SDLC example?

The SDLC is the blueprint for the entire project and it includes six common stages, which are: requirement gathering and analysis, software design, coding and implementation, testing, deployment, and maintenance. A project manager can implement an SDLC process by following various models.

What are the QA methodologies?

What QA Testing Methodologies Are There?

  • Non-functional Testing. QA testing can be divided into two parts: functional and nonfunctional testing. …
  • Vulnerability/Security Testing. …
  • Compatibility Testing. …
  • Usability Testing. …
  • Performance Testing. …
  • Functional Testing. …
  • Unit Testing. …
  • Integration Testing.
IT IS IMPORTANT:  Question: What is project management in IT?

What is a project life cycle?

A project management life cycle is a framework comprising a set of distinct high-level stages required to transform an idea of concept into reality in an orderly and efficient manner.

What are the life cycle stages?

There are five steps in a life cycle—product development, market introduction, growth, maturity, and decline/stability.

Which SDLC model is mostly used?

Currently, the most common SDLC models used in software development include waterfall and agile-based methodologies.

What is the difference between SDLC and agile methodologies?

Agile is a well-known development methodology and the best approach for many development teams, especially those looking to create a continuous delivery environment.

Difference between Agile and SDLC.

S.NO. AGILE SDLC
07. Agile allows dynamic changes in requirements. SDLC doesn’t allow changes after initial stage.